Your Two Oral Options

Foundayo (orforglipron) — FDA-approved April 2026

Eli Lilly's once-daily pill produced 12.4% average weight loss at 72 weeks in clinical trials. It's a small molecule (not a peptide), meaning it's stable at room temperature, doesn't require special storage, and is easier to travel with than any injectable. Take it once a day like a vitamin.

Ozempic Tablets — launched May 2026

Novo Nordisk's oral semaglutide at 70,000+ US pharmacies. Available in 1.5mg, 4mg, and 9mg doses. Self-pay pricing starts at $149/month through NovoCare. Same active ingredient as injectable Ozempic — just in pill form.

Why Men Are Switching

No cold storage, no sharps disposal, no injection site rotation, no explaining a medical kit to TSA. Oral GLP-1 fits seamlessly into a daily routine without the friction of weekly injections. For men who travel for work, hit the gym regularly, or simply don't want to deal with needles — pills are a game-changer.

How to Switch From Injectable to Oral

If you're currently on injectable semaglutide and want to try oral, talk to your provider. Switching from injectable semaglutide to Ozempic tablets is straightforward since it's the same molecule. Switching to Foundayo (orforglipron) involves changing to a different drug entirely, so your provider will establish appropriate dosing from scratch.
